Audio Filter Design Formulas & Phase Relationships
Audio Filter Design Formulas
Bessel Filters
12dB/octave High-Pass 2nd Order
Cutoff frequency (Fc):
- C = 4.7nF – 10nF
- Ra = 0.7071 / (2 * pi * Fc * C)
- Rb = 1.4142 / (2 * pi * Fc * C)
Units: R [Ohm], C [Farads], Fc [Hz]
12dB/octave Low-Pass 2nd Order
Cutoff frequency (Fc):
- R = 4.7K – 10KΩ
- Ca = 0.9076 / (2 * pi * Fc * R)
- Cb = 0.6809 / (2 * pi * Fc * R)
Units: R [Ohm], C [Farads], Fc [Hz]

Exploring Art Techniques and Materials
1. Supports in Art
1.1. Material Properties of Supports
The materials that form a support give it a series of qualities such as absorption, flexibility, transparency, and texture. Examples include:
- Absorbent: Paper, cardboard, plaster walls
- Flexible: Paper, cardboard, fabric
- Rigid: Walls, wood, ceramic
- Transparent: Plastic wrap, celluloid, acetate
- Opaque: Cloth, wood, paper, walls
- Smooth: Satin and smooth papers and cardboards
- Textured: Rough papers, walls, wood
